A warm welcome to the website of The Raglan Schools, a federation of Raglan Infant and Raglan Junior schools in Enfield. I am proud to be the Executive Headteacher of both schools leading the education, care and guidance of 930 pupils aged 3 to 11 years.
We have a happy thriving school with great children and staff, who all strive to do their very best. We aim for all children to develop their skills to a high standard in Reading, Writing and Maths, alongside a broad and balanced curriculum enriched with opportunities to thrive and be creative.
"Pupils delight in being part of the Raglan community. They are safe here and treat fellow pupils with respect and kindness. Pupils behave extremely well at all times. They take every opportunity to bring the school values to life and enrich the lives of others." Ofsted January 2025
We have specialist teachers in Music, PE, Computing, Art & Design and Spanish leading to excellent outcomes and a wide variety of opportunities within the curriculum and beyond. With around 50 after-school clubs a week, we offer a range of opportunities for children to follow their interests and develop their skills.
Since the federation was formed in 2011, the schools have been going from strength to strength, working hard together creating a seamless learning journey from Nursery through to Year 6.
The Infant School was graded Outstanding following an inspection in July 2024 and is now a Little Wandle Champion School. We were also proud to build and open a purpose-built nursery for 90 pupils.
The Junior School was graded Outstanding in all areas following an inspection in January 2025. Standards are high, and by the end of Year 6, achievement is above the national average. The school is a curriculum hub for the humanities, using the Open Worlds Curriculum.
We have a thriving community, including a proactive Governing Body and a parent-led charity, the RSA (Raglan Schools Association). They are successful in raising money and supporting the federation's initiatives.
Raglan Wrap Club provides extended care from 7.30am to 6pm which is our own wrap-around provision for Nursery to Year 6. This has a capacity for around 150 pupils each day.
